JS利用cookies设置每隔24小时弹出框


Posted in Javascript onApril 20, 2017

废话不多说了,直接给大家贴代码了,具体代码如下所示:

function cookieGO(name) { 
 var today = new Date(); 
 var expires = new Date(); 
 expires.setTime(today.getTime() + 1000*60*60*24); 
 setCookie("cookievalue", name, expires); 
 } 
 function setCookie(name, value, expire) {  
 window.document.cookie = name + "=" + escape(value) + ((expire == null) ? "" : ("; expires=" + expire.toGMTString())); 
 } 
 function getCookie(Name) {  
 var findcookie = Name + "="; 
 if (window.document.cookie.length > 0) { // if there are any cookies 
  offset = window.document.cookie.indexOf(findcookie); 
 if (offset != -1) { // cookie exists 存在 
  offset += findcookie.length;   // set index of beginning of value 
  end = window.document.cookie.indexOf(";", offset)   // set index of end of cookie value 
  if (end == -1) 
  end = window.document.cookie.length; 
  return unescape(window.document.cookie.substring(offset, end)); 
  } 
 } 
 return null; 
 } 
 //提示过期弹框 
 if({$remindflag} == "1"){ 
  setInterval(function TanChuang() { 
  var c = getCookie("cookievalue"); 
  if (c != null) { 
   return; 
  } 
  cookieGO("getcookie"); 
   G.alert({ 
    "title":"过期提示", 
    "pclass":"box", 
    "text":"您的错题本服务将于"+"{$userinfo.member_end}"+"过期<br>为了不影响您的正常使用请续费", 
    "btnText":"购买续费", 
    "alert":function(){ 
     this._remove(); 
     window.location.href = "/manage/pay/readyopenvip.php"; 
    } 
   }); 
  },2000); 
 }

以上所述是小编给大家介绍的利用cookies设置每隔24小时弹出框,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
js 弹出菜单/窗口效果
Oct 30 Javascript
JS 操作符整理[推荐收藏]
Nov 15 Javascript
使用PHP+JQuery+Ajax分页的实现
Apr 23 Javascript
node.js中的fs.lchmod方法使用说明
Dec 16 Javascript
Javascript中的arguments与重载介绍
Mar 15 Javascript
javascript获取重复次数最多的字符
Jul 08 Javascript
Bootstrap table两种分页示例
Dec 23 Javascript
Jqprint实现页面打印
Jan 06 Javascript
详解webpack 入门总结和实践(按需异步加载,css单独打包,生成多个入口文件)
Jun 20 Javascript
JavaScript编程设计模式之观察者模式(Observer Pattern)实例详解
Oct 25 Javascript
jQuery操作元素追加内容示例
Jan 10 jQuery
JavaScript 防抖和节流遇见的奇怪问题及解决
Nov 20 Javascript
一篇看懂vuejs的状态管理神器 vuex状态管理模式
Apr 20 #Javascript
addEventListener()与removeEventListener()解析
Apr 20 #Javascript
详解用vue-cli来搭建vue项目和webpack
Apr 20 #Javascript
js禁止浏览器的回退事件
Apr 20 #Javascript
vue-cli入门之项目结构分析
Apr 20 #Javascript
JS+HTML5实现上传图片预览效果完整实例【测试可用】
Apr 20 #Javascript
详解Vue使用 vue-cli 搭建项目
Apr 20 #Javascript
You might like
谈一谈收音机的高放电路
2021/03/02 无线电
php下实现农历日历的代码
2007/03/07 PHP
php escape URL编码
2008/12/10 PHP
php把数据表导出为Excel表的最简单、最快的方法(不用插件)
2014/05/10 PHP
php数组中包含中文的排序方法
2014/06/03 PHP
Yii2实现ajax上传图片插件用法
2016/04/28 PHP
joomla组件开发入门教程
2016/05/04 PHP
Yii框架连接mongodb数据库的代码
2016/07/27 PHP
php_pdo 预处理语句详解
2016/11/21 PHP
详解配置 Apache 服务器支持 PHP 文件的解析
2017/02/15 PHP
360搜索引擎自动收录php改写方案
2018/04/28 PHP
javascript 快速排序函数代码
2012/05/30 Javascript
js实现图片放大缩小功能后进行复杂排序的方法
2012/11/08 Javascript
JS实现图片预加载无需等待
2012/12/21 Javascript
JavaScript设计模式之外观模式介绍
2014/12/28 Javascript
js对象继承之原型链继承实例
2015/01/10 Javascript
详细解读JavaScript编程中的Promise使用
2015/07/27 Javascript
微信小程序使用第三方库Immutable.js实例详解
2016/09/27 Javascript
AngularJS中如何使用echart插件示例详解
2016/10/26 Javascript
基于JavaScript实现移动端无限加载分页
2017/03/27 Javascript
Vue实现百度下拉提示搜索功能
2017/06/21 Javascript
Vue.js数字输入框组件使用方法详解
2019/10/19 Javascript
JS控制下拉列表左右选择实例代码
2020/05/08 Javascript
python分割列表(list)的方法示例
2017/05/07 Python
python使用turtle绘制分形树
2018/06/22 Python
Python Pexpect库的简单使用方法
2019/01/29 Python
Win10+GPU版Pytorch1.1安装的安装步骤
2019/09/27 Python
python实现批量修改文件名
2020/03/23 Python
pandas读取csv文件提示不存在的解决方法及原因分析
2020/04/21 Python
在python3.9下如何安装scrapy的方法
2021/02/03 Python
CSS3之边框多颜色Border-color属性使用示例
2013/10/11 HTML / CSS
工厂门卫岗位职责
2013/11/25 职场文书
五一家具促销方案
2014/01/10 职场文书
《自选商场》教学反思
2014/02/14 职场文书
贷款委托书怎么写
2014/08/02 职场文书
夫妻忠诚协议范文
2014/11/16 职场文书